当我们在使用MySQL数据库时,可能会遇到数据意外丢失的情况。这种情况对于个人或企业来说都是一个巨大的挑战,但别担心,本文将为你介绍一些从意外丢失的MySQL数据中成功恢复的方法,并通过案例分析带你轻松应对数据危机。
数据恢复概述
在开始具体操作之前,我们需要了解一些关于数据恢复的基本知识:
- 备份的重要性:定期备份是防止数据丢失的关键。如果没有备份,数据恢复将变得非常困难。
- 恢复类型:数据恢复可以分为完全恢复和部分恢复。完全恢复是指将所有数据恢复到原始状态,部分恢复则是指仅恢复部分数据。
- 恢复方法:包括手动恢复、使用工具恢复、联系技术支持等。
数据恢复步骤
以下是从意外丢失的MySQL数据中恢复的通用步骤:
- 确定数据丢失原因:了解数据丢失的原因有助于选择合适的恢复方法。
- 停止写入操作:在恢复数据之前,停止对数据库的写入操作,以避免数据进一步损坏。
- 检查备份:查看是否有可用的备份文件。
- 使用工具或手动恢复:根据实际情况选择合适的恢复方法。
- 验证恢复数据:确保恢复的数据正确无误。
案例分析
案例一:备份丢失
小王是一名公司数据库管理员,他发现最近一个重要的数据库中的部分数据丢失了。经过调查,发现是由于备份磁盘损坏导致的。以下是小王采取的恢复步骤:
- 确定数据丢失原因:备份磁盘损坏。
- 停止写入操作:关闭数据库的写入权限。
- 检查备份:发现没有可用备份。
- 使用工具恢复:小王尝试使用MySQL提供的备份恢复工具,但由于备份损坏,无法恢复数据。
- 联系技术支持:小王联系了MySQL技术支持,并提供了相关信息。技术支持团队协助小王恢复了数据。
案例二:误删除数据
小李是一名公司项目经理,他在清理数据库时误删除了一些重要的数据。以下是小李采取的恢复步骤:
- 确定数据丢失原因:误删除数据。
- 停止写入操作:关闭数据库的写入权限。
- 检查备份:发现备份中没有误删除的数据。
- 使用工具恢复:小李尝试使用MySQL提供的删除恢复工具,成功恢复了误删除的数据。
总结
通过以上案例,我们可以看出,在数据丢失的情况下,恢复数据的成功与否很大程度上取决于备份和及时的处理。以下是一些建议:
- 定期备份:确保定期备份数据库,以防止数据丢失。
- 熟悉恢复方法:了解各种数据恢复方法,以便在紧急情况下迅速采取行动。
- 学习相关知识:掌握更多的数据库管理知识,提高自己的技术水平。
希望本文能帮助你轻松应对数据危机,从意外丢失的MySQL数据中成功恢复。
